Serviceberry Tree Moved A Lot

Q: I am in charge of a serviceberry tree that will be part of a religious ceremony. It will have to be brought indoors several times during an upcoming weekend. Will this harm the tree or affect its dormancy? 

A: As long as you keep it cool and dark most of the time, it should not suffer harm. The only risk would be if it were planted during or just before frigid weather. No plant likes being subjected to cold temperatures it’s not ready for. To be on the safe side, when your ceremony is over put the tree in a carport or other sheltered spot for ten days before you plant it. It will regain whatever dormancy it lost and can be put in its final spot outdoors.
